Two Early 20th Century Austrian Decanters in the Form of Ducks

About the Item

Two early 20th century Austrian decanters in the form of ducks, circa 1920 Two decanters (large/small), smaller with handle and larger without. Good clear colors. The brass heads, once silvered, with beaks that open for a pour. Perfect for Port and Sherry or spirits. A good looking addition on a serving tray or bar.   • Condition:
    Additions or alterations made to the original: The handle on the larger duck probably removed and polished out. These were well used and are about 100 years old but still brilliant in colors and whimsical in form. Wear consistent with age and use. Good clear glass with NO cracks. Used with small cork stoppers that are not present.
